DiRienzo Dimitry sold $511K of AIZ

DiRienzo Dimitry (SVP, CAO, Controller) sold 2,000 shares of ASSURANT, INC. (AIZ) at $255.68 ($0.51M total) on 2026-05-26.

Background

The article is an SEC Form 4 insider transaction disclosure for Assurant (AIZ), reporting an open-market sale by an SVP/CAO/Controller.

Counterpoint

No 10b5-1 plan is noted, but insider sales can still be routine (taxes, diversification) and often do not predict performance absent follow-on disclosures.

Assurant (AIZ) Q2 2026 Earnings Call Transcript

Assurant (AIZ) reported Q2 2026 results in an earnings call transcript. Adjusted EBITDA excluding catastrophes rose 18% to $491.4M, and adjusted EPS excluding catastrophes grew 19% to $6.60. Net earned premiums, fees and other income increased 9% to $3.32B. The company revised full-year adjusted EBITDA guidance to mid-single-digit growth and reported $911M liquidity plus $75M Q2 share repurchases.

Why Assurant (AIZ) Stock Is Trading Up Today

Assurant (AIZ) shares rose about 6.3% after the company reported Q2 2026 results that beat Wall Street. Adjusted EPS was $6.41, above the $5.18 estimate, and up 23.7% year over year. Revenue increased 9.5% to $3.45 billion. Pre-tax margin rose to 10.9%.

Assurant: Q2 Earnings Snapshot

Assurant Inc. (AIZ) reported Q2 profit of $298.6 million, or $5.95 per share. Adjusted earnings were $6.41 per share versus Zacks’ estimate of $5.16. Revenue was $3.45 billion, with adjusted revenue $3.46 billion versus $3.4 billion expected. Shares were $281.31 at Tuesday’s close.
